Now You Can Help Redesign Fountain Avenue

WEST HOLLYWOOD—If you want to help design a street, now is your chance, as the City of West Hollywood is extending an invitation to citizens to participate in a meeting to help with the Fountain Avenue Streetscape Project, which aims to redesign Fountain Avenue, to make the Avenue safer and redesign the scenery surrounding it. The meeting date is Tuesday, August 19, 2025. The event will take place at the Plummer Park Community Center, in rooms 5 and 6, and will begin at 6 p.m. After a brief open house and refreshments being served, at 6:30 p.m., a presentation will begin in which those attending the event will be informed of the goals of the project and the floor will be opened to questions.

The Fountain Avenue Streetscape Project is funded by California Climate Investments, which is a statewide initiative to improve public health and the environment. This project will be conducted in two phases. During phase one the City of West Hollywood will reduce the lanes down to two from four and will add protection for bike lanes. It will also improve the cross walks, remove on-street parking on the north side of Fountain Avenue, and add new signage, striping, and additional crosswalk improvements. During Phase two the construction of the project will be completed.
